CricketNews
New Member
... Cricket World Cup Captains' Day in Bengaluru ahead of the start of the tournament on Sept 26, 2025. AFP. Follow topic: Cricket. Published Sep 27 ...
Continue reading...
Read all the Latest BigCricket Posts
Continue reading...
Read all the Latest BigCricket Posts